Ecobat Finalizes Sale of European Battery Distribution to Endless LLP

On June 2, 2025, Ecobat, a renowned leader in battery recycling, proudly announced the finalization of the sale of its European battery distribution operations to Endless LLP, a respected private equity firm based in the UK. This strategic move marks a significant milestone in Ecobat's ongoing efforts to streamline its operations, focusing primarily on sustainable battery recycling and resource recovery.

The European battery distribution division has been a crucial part of Ecobat’s portfolio, offering an extensive range of batteries for diverse applications including automotive, commercial, marine, leisure, and industrial sectors. The division provided high-quality energy storage solutions across Europe, distributing products from well-known brands such as Lucas, Exide, Varta, and Rolls.

Tom Slabe, President and CEO of Ecobat, expressed his satisfaction regarding the completion of this transaction. He emphasized, "We are pleased to announce the completion of the European battery distribution sale to Endless. This transaction marks another step in our strategy to divest non-core assets and sharpen our focus on our core mission of sustainable battery recycling." Slabe also indicated that Ecobat will continue to explore further opportunities to maximize shareholder value beyond the sale of this division.

Endless LLP, established two decades ago, specializes in investing in and transforming businesses to achieve sustainable, long-term growth. With a current focus on its £400 million Fund V, the firm supports buyouts and non-core acquisitions, enhancing strategic goals of its portfolio companies. The firm holds offices across several key locations, including London, Leeds, and Manchester, and brings notable experience, which Slabe believes will greatly benefit the employees, customers, and suppliers of the battery distribution business.
